Output 59dec7aacec7749598fd3017740a599ed179e76a33cf07fda9af73b5c302a258: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dd4a9717bd23f51497b1c3cf2361b00935f2bc2 OP_EQUALVERIFY OP_CHECKSIG
address
13ijMa4nsdDiodwhtQNZhYrqgkgxhGjnn3
transaction
59dec7aacec7749598fd3017740a599ed179e76a33cf07fda9af73b5c302a258
spent
true